ALLO Communications provides high-speed fiber optic internet, TV, and phone services to residential and business customers in select communities across Nebraska, Colorado, and Arizona. Its fiber-to-the-premise (FTTP) network delivers consistent, fast connectivity by bringing fiber directly to the customer’s location, with subscription-based monthly plans and options tailored for apartments and businesses. The company differentiates itself by building and maintaining local infrastructure and focusing on personalized plans and community presence, rather than relying on generic nationwide networks. Its goal is to grow by delivering reliable service and forming long-term relationships with customers in the communities it serves.

ALLO Advances Digital Equity With SmartTown for Education

* newsroom * ALLO advances digital equity with SmartTown for Education. ALLO enables equal access to secure Wi-Fi for all students with Calix SmartTown for Education. ALLO Communications launches Smart Schools - built on Calix SmartTown for Education and the Calix Broadband Platform - to deliver safe, secure community Wi-Fi for Lincoln Public School students and set a model for nationwide digital equity LINCOLN, Neb. & SAN JOSE, Calif. - October 17, 2025 - Calix, Inc. (NYSE: CALX) today announced that ALLO Communicationsopens in a new tab has launched Smart Schoolsopens in a new tab, an innovative program built on Calix SmartTown(R) for Education and fully integrated with the Calix Broadband Platform. Smart Schools will provide safe, secure community Wi-Fi for Lincoln Public Schoolopens in a new tab (LPS) students in grades 6-12 who opt into the program - promoting digital equity and extending learning beyond the classroom. Leveraging their Calix technology investment, ALLO is bridging the "homework gapopens in a new tab" by enabling reliable online learning experiences across homes, libraries, parks, and other community spaces. Built on Wi-Fi Alliance Passpointopens in a new tab(R) architecture, Calix SmartTown(R) allows broadband service providers (BSPs) like ALLO to deliver secure, authenticated online experiences throughout shared public spaces and entire communities. In Lincoln, every LPS student in grades 6-12 receives a Google Chromebook and the option to sign up for Smart Schools - giving them access to more than 43,000 SmartTown Wi-Fi access points. Smart Schools is designed to scale for districts of any size. Plus, ALLO includes a free first year of service for participating districts and is helping LPS secure long-term funding. On October 17, ALLO CEO Brad Moline, Nebraska Governor Jim Pillen, and members of the LPS administration and board will gather at Lincoln High School to celebrate the program's launch. For media inquiries, please reach out to Tanna Hanna, ALLO chief brand officer, at 303-633-7815. This launch marks the latest milestone in a 16-year ALLO-Calix partnership built on innovation and community impact. Leveraging the Calix Platform and SmartLife(TM) managed services like SmartTown and SmartHome(TM), ALLO continues to set the standard for sustainable fiber broadband and safe, secure online experiences at home and throughout the community. ALLO was the first BSP to deploy SmartTown, an idea sparked by a 2022 conversation between Brad Moline and Calix CEO Michael Weening that has since grown into a nationwide movement for connected communities. Demonstrating continued innovation, ALLO and Calix also completed a groundbreaking 50G PON trial in Lincoln, underscoring the scalability of ALLO's investment and paving the way for even more powerful subscriber experiences. SmartTown for Education enables BSPs like ALLO to transform learning opportunities with safe, secure community Wi-Fi that drives inclusion, innovation, and lasting impact through: * Advanced security that protects students wherever they log on. SmartTown combines Passpoint technology with advanced cybersecurity and content filtering to shield students from online threats. It also provides parents and teachers with visibility and tools to set safe boundaries. * Simplified operations, innovative experiences, and measurable community value. Integrated with the Calix Platform, SmartTown is quick to deploy, easy to manage, and leverages a BSP's existing network. Calix Service Cloud makes SmartTown easy for BSPs to provision, turn up, and troubleshoot. By extending SmartTown to meet student needs, BSPs like ALLO embrace a community-first approach that boosts retention and raises Net Promoter Scores(SM)(NPS(R). * Hands-on support to accelerate launch success. The award-winning Calix Success team - recently recognized by Leading Lightopens in a new tabs and the Stevie Awardsopens in a new tab - guides BSPs through every step. For ALLO and LPS, support included assistance with testing secure student logins on SmartTown with Chromebooks and providing guided documentation and troubleshooting through weekly touchpoints. ALLO plans to quickly expand Smart Schools across their footprint in Nebraska, Arizona, Colorado, and Missouri. By extending secure, personalized Wi-Fi into more spaces where people learn and live, ALLO will continue to advance digital equity, strengthen community well-being, and deepen local trust. The Power Of Allo'S All-Fiber Network Coming To Flagstaff, Arizona

LAKE HAVASU CITY, Ariz., Dec. 23, 2024 /PRNewswire/ -- ALLO Fiber today announced a fiber broadband project installing a 10 Gigabit network in Flagstaff, AZ. This fiber connection will enable world-class internet, broadband, cybersecurity, managed services, telephone, and video services for residents and businesses. Construction is scheduled to begin in March 2025. This $65 million project will employ 75 local professionals, with many more involved during the construction phase.Flagstaff residents and businesses will soon be able to take advantage of award-winning customer service and internet speeds. Through this 100% fiber-optic network, students can improve how they learn, and employees can work efficiently from the office or home.The fiber network will feature up to 10 Gigabit speeds for residents and up to 100 Gigabit speeds for businesses, providing equal upload and download speeds optimized by ALLO's world-class Wi-Fi 7 routers
